Title
Copies of three photographs of the wedding reception of Donald Marshall and Dale Rogers Marshall at Anderson House, July 18 1959 [photo]
Published
Washington, D.C. 1959
Description
3 photographic prints ; 28 x 22 cm.
Call Number
PHOTO L2014G84m
Note
On back: "Anderson House, Wash. DC. July 18, 1959. William P. Rogers & Adele H. Rogers' daughter's wedding" in ink.
The father of the bride was William P. Rogers, then-attorney general of the United States and later secretary of state during the Nixon administration.
Includes the photograph of then-vice president Richard Nixon shaking hands with the bride in the garden.
Mrs. Marshall went on to be academic dean at Wellesley College and later president of Wheaton College in Norton, Massachusetts.
